Effect of Financial Incentives to Physicians, Patients, or Both on Lipid Levels: A Randomized Clinical Trial

Shared financial incentives for physicians and patients significantly reduced low-density lipoprotein cholesterol (LDL-C) levels in high-risk patients. This approach, unlike individual incentives, demonstrated a modest but statistically significant improvement in LDL-C reduction over 12 months.

Background:
- Financial incentives are increasingly utilized in healthcare, yet their efficacy in improving patient outcomes remains incompletely understood.
- This study addresses the gap in knowledge regarding the effectiveness of different incentive models in managing cholesterol levels.
Purpose of the Study:
- To compare the effectiveness of physician financial incentives, patient financial incentives, and shared physician-patient financial incentives against a control group in reducing low-density lipoprotein cholesterol (LDL-C) levels.
- To evaluate these interventions in patients with high cardiovascular risk.
Main Methods:
- A 12-month, four-group, multicenter, cluster randomized clinical trial involving 3 primary care practices.
- 340 primary care physicians and 1503 high-risk patients were enrolled.
- Interventions included physician-only incentives, patient-only incentives (lottery-based adherence), shared incentives, and a control group. The primary outcome was the change in LDL-C level at 12 months.
Main Results:
- The shared physician-patient incentive group showed the greatest mean reduction in LDL-C (33.6 mg/dL), followed by physician incentives (27.9 mg/dL) and patient incentives (25.1 mg/dL).
- The control group had a mean LDL-C reduction of 25.1 mg/dL.
- Only the shared incentive group demonstrated a statistically significant difference in LDL-C reduction compared to the control group (8.5 mg/dL reduction, P=.002).
Conclusions:
- Shared financial incentives between physicians and patients were more effective than individual incentives or no incentives in significantly reducing LDL-C levels in primary care settings.
- While statistically significant, the observed reduction in LDL-C was modest, necessitating further research into the cost-effectiveness and long-term value of this intervention model.
